My 6 Honda - 4th Accord
1st off, I'd like to say that this is my 4 Accord. Have owned a 89, 92, 99 now the 06. This is least favourite. I've owned the car for 6 months now (I drive about 35,000 miles per yr., mostly highway and I cannot get over the very poor gas mileage - the car is from the US but I live in Toronto. As all my cars I drive about 130 on the highway which is 75ish and this car has getting half what my 99 did with 280,000 kilos on it (original clutch/motor not touched) I've got as bad as 275 miles to the tank and best was 375. I don't push it off the line but do drive at 75 and its by far the loudest Accord inside.

Good Value
2006 EX-V6 Auto-5speed. This is my second Accord and 3rd Honda. The engine is very powerful and responsive. I'm currently averaging 25mpg in mixed driving and 28 on mostly highway. The interior is fairly quiet: the front seats offer lots of support and the rear seats have more than ample leg room for a 6+ footer. The Grade Logic transmission takes some getting used to during deceleration. No regrets in the purchase, though.
